Usage and Safety
Using a floor jack safely is crucial to prevent accidents and damage to your vehicle. Here are some tips for using the Snap On 2 Ton Floor Jack:
- Choose the Right Jack Point: Ensure that you place the jack under the vehicle’s designated jack point. This is usually located near the frame or axle, as indicated by the manufacturer’s specifications.
- Chock the Wheels: Before lifting the vehicle, always chock the wheels to prevent it from rolling. This is a critical safety measure that should never be overlooked.
- Use the Jack Stands: Once the vehicle is lifted, use jack stands to provide additional support. Never rely solely on the floor jack to hold the vehicle in the air.
- Lower the Vehicle Slowly: When lowering the vehicle, always do so slowly and carefully. Ensure that the jack is fully retracted before removing it from under the vehicle.
By following these safety guidelines, you can ensure a safe and successful lifting experience with the Snap On 2 Ton Floor Jack.
